#1fa661 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1fa661 is composed of 12.2% red, 65.1%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 41.6% yellow and 34.9% black. It has a hue angle of 149.3 degrees, a saturation of 68.5% and a lightness of 38.6%. #1fa661 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effc2 with #004d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#1fa661

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#effc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1fa661

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c6962 is the less saturated color, while #01c460 is the most saturated one.
